Description

Incorrect reference resolution in WebView in Google Chrome on on Android prior to 152.0.7977.65 allowed a remote attacker to potentially bypass web origin policy via a crafted HTML page. (Chromium security severity: Low)

CWE ID Description
CWE-706 The product uses a name or reference to access a resource, but the name/reference resolves to a resource that is outside of the intended control sphere.

Executive Summary

This vulnerability involves incorrect reference resolution in WebView in Google Chrome on Android. A remote attacker could exploit a crafted HTML page to bypass web origin policy, potentially accessing or manipulating content from different origins than intended.

Detection Guidance

This vulnerability involves incorrect reference resolution in WebView in Google Chrome on Android. Detection requires checking the installed Chrome version on Android devices. If the version is prior to 152.0.7977.65, the system is vulnerable. Use the command 'dumpsys package com.android.chrome | grep version' to check the installed version.

Impact Analysis

If exploited, this vulnerability could allow an attacker to access sensitive data from other websites or applications running in WebView. This might lead to unauthorized data exposure, session hijacking, or phishing attacks if the attacker tricks a user into visiting a malicious page.

Compliance Impact

This vulnerability could lead to unauthorized data access, potentially violating GDPR (data protection) or HIPAA (health information privacy) by exposing sensitive user data. Compliance may be impacted if the breach results in unauthorized data disclosure or loss of data integrity.

Mitigation Strategies

Update Google Chrome on Android to version 152.0.7977.65 or later to address the vulnerability.
